jCsphinx.addnodesdocument)}( rawsourcechildren]( translations LanguagesNode)}(hhh](h pending_xref)}(hhh]docutils.nodesTextChinese (Simplified)}parenthsba attributes}(ids]classes]names]dupnames]backrefs] refdomainstdreftypedoc reftarget1/translations/zh_CN/networking/netlink_spec/lockdmodnameN classnameN refexplicitutagnamehhh ubh)}(hhh]hChinese (Traditional)}hh2sbah}(h]h ]h"]h$]h&] refdomainh)reftypeh+ reftarget1/translations/zh_TW/networking/netlink_spec/lockdmodnameN classnameN refexplicituh1hhh ubh)}(hhh]hItalian}hhFsbah}(h]h ]h"]h$]h&] refdomainh)reftypeh+ reftarget1/translations/it_IT/networking/netlink_spec/lockdmodnameN classnameN refexplicituh1hhh ubh)}(hhh]hJapanese}hhZsbah}(h]h ]h"]h$]h&] refdomainh)reftypeh+ reftarget1/translations/ja_JP/networking/netlink_spec/lockdmodnameN classnameN refexplicituh1hhh ubh)}(hhh]hKorean}hhnsbah}(h]h ]h"]h$]h&] refdomainh)reftypeh+ reftarget1/translations/ko_KR/networking/netlink_spec/lockdmodnameN classnameN refexplicituh1hhh ubh)}(hhh]hSpanish}hhsbah}(h]h ]h"]h$]h&] refdomainh)reftypeh+ reftarget1/translations/sp_SP/networking/netlink_spec/lockdmodnameN classnameN refexplicituh1hhh ubeh}(h]h ]h"]h$]h&]current_languageEnglishuh1h hh _documenthsourceNlineNubhcomment)}(h SPDX-License-Identifier: GPL-2.0h]h SPDX-License-Identifier: GPL-2.0}hhsbah}(h]h ]h"]h$]h&] xml:spacepreserveuh1hhhhhhK/var/lib/git/docbuild/linux/Documentation/networking/netlink_spec/lockd.rsthKubh)}(h'NOTE: This document was auto-generated.h]h'NOTE: This document was auto-generated.}hhsbah}(h]h ]h"]h$]h&]hhuh1hhhhhhhhKubhsection)}(hhh](htitle)}(h&Family ``lockd`` netlink specificationh](hFamily }(hhhhhNhNubhliteral)}(h ``lockd``h]hlockd}(hhhhhNhNubah}(h]h ]h"]h$]h&]uh1hhhubh netlink specification}(hhhhhNhNubeh}(h]h ]h"]h$]h&]refidid1uh1hhhhhhhhKubhtopic)}(h Contents h](h)}(hContentsh]hContents}(hhhhhNhNubah}(h]h ]h"]h$]h&]uh1hhhhhhK ubh bullet_list)}(hhh]h list_item)}(hhh](h paragraph)}(hhh]h reference)}(hhh](hFamily }(hjhhhNhNubh)}(hhh]hlockd}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1hhNhNhjubh netlink specification}(hjhhhNhNubeh}(h]hah ]h"]h$]h&]refid"family-lockd-netlink-specificationuh1jhj ubah}(h]h ]h"]h$]h&]uh1j hjubj)}(hhh](j)}(hhh]j )}(hhh]j)}(hhh]hSummary}(hjAhhhNhNubah}(h]id2ah ]h"]h$]h&]refidsummaryuh1jhj>ubah}(h]h ]h"]h$]h&]uh1j hj;ubah}(h]h ]h"]h$]h&]uh1jhj8ubj)}(hhh](j )}(hhh]j)}(hhh]h Operations}(hjchhhNhNubah}(h]id3ah ]h"]h$]h&]refid operationsuh1jhj`ubah}(h]h ]h"]h$]h&]uh1j hj]ubj)}(hhh](j)}(hhh]j )}(hhh]j)}(hhh]h server-set}(hjhhhNhNubah}(h]id4ah ]h"]h$]h&]refid server-setuh1jhjubah}(h]h ]h"]h$]h&]uh1j hj|ubah}(h]h ]h"]h$]h&]uh1jhjyubj)}(hhh]j )}(hhh]j)}(hhh]h server-get}(hjhhhNhNubah}(h]id5ah ]h"]h$]h&]refid server-getuh1jhjubah}(h]h ]h"]h$]h&]uh1j hjubah}(h]h ]h"]h$]h&]uh1jhjyubeh}(h]h ]h"]h$]h&]uh1jhj]ubeh}(h]h ]h"]h$]h&]uh1jhj8ubj)}(hhh](j )}(hhh]j)}(hhh]hAttribute sets}(hjhhhNhNubah}(h]id6ah ]h"]h$]h&]refidattribute-setsuh1jhjubah}(h]h ]h"]h$]h&]uh1j hjubj)}(hhh]j)}(hhh]j )}(hhh]j)}(hhh]hserver}(hjhhhNhNubah}(h]id7ah ]h"]h$]h&]refidserveruh1jhjubah}(h]h ]h"]h$]h&]uh1j hjubah}(h]h ]h"]h$]h&]uh1jhjubah}(h]h ]h"]h$]h&]uh1jhjubeh}(h]h ]h"]h$]h&]uh1jhj8ubeh}(h]h ]h"]h$]h&]uh1jhjubeh}(h]h ]h"]h$]h&]uh1jhjubah}(h]h ]h"]h$]h&]uh1jhhhhhNhNubeh}(h]contentsah ]contentsah"]contentsah$]h&]uh1hhhhK hhhhubh)}(hhh](h)}(hSummaryh]hSummary}(hj7hhhNhNubah}(h]h ]h"]h$]h&]hjJuh1hhj4hhhhhKubj )}(h(lockd configuration over generic netlinkh]h(lockd configuration over generic netlink}(hjEhhhNhNubah}(h]h ]h"]h$]h&]uh1j hhhKhj4hhubeh}(h]jPah ]h"]summaryah$]h&]uh1hhhhhhhhKubh)}(hhh](h)}(h Operationsh]h Operations}(hj]hhhNhNubah}(h]h ]h"]h$]h&]hjluh1hhjZhhhhhKubhtarget)}(h.. _lockd-operation-server-set:h]h}(h]h ]h"]h$]h&]hlockd-operation-server-setuh1jkhKhjZhhhhubh)}(hhh](h)}(h server-seth]h server-set}(hj{hhhNhNubah}(h]h ]h"]h$]h&]hjuh1hhjxhhhhhKubj )}(hset the lockd server parametersh]hset the lockd server parameters}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1j hhhKhjxhhubh field_list)}(hhh](hfield)}(hhh](h field_name)}(h attribute-seth]h attribute-set}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1jhjhhhKubh field_body)}(h!:ref:`lockd-attribute-set-server`h]j )}(hjh]h)}(hjh]hinline)}(hjh]hlockd-attribute-set-server}(hjhhhNhNubah}(h]h ](xrefstdstd-refeh"]h$]h&]uh1jhjubah}(h]h ]h"]h$]h&]refdocnetworking/netlink_spec/lockd refdomainjreftyperef refexplicitrefwarn reftargetlockd-attribute-set-serveruh1hhhhKhjubah}(h]h ]h"]h$]h&]uh1j hhhKhjubah}(h]h ]h"]h$]h&]uh1jhjubeh}(h]h ]h"]h$]h&]uh1jhhhKhjhhubj)}(hhh](j)}(hflagsh]hflags}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1jhjhhhKubj)}(h[``admin-perm``]h]j )}(hjh](h[}(hjhhhNhNubh)}(h``admin-perm``h]h admin-perm}(hj hhhNhNubah}(h]h ]h"]h$]h&]uh1hhjubh]}(hjhhhNhNubeh}(h]h ]h"]h$]h&]uh1j hhhK hjubah}(h]h ]h"]h$]h&]uh1jhjubeh}(h]h ]h"]h$]h&]uh1jhhhK hjhhubj)}(hhh](j)}(hdoh]hdo}(hj3hhhNhNubah}(h]h ]h"]h$]h&]uh1jhj0hhhKubj)}(hK**request** :attributes: [``gracetime``, ``tcp-port``, ``udp-port``] h]hdefinition_list)}(hhh]hdefinition_list_item)}(hG**request** :attributes: [``gracetime``, ``tcp-port``, ``udp-port``] h](hterm)}(h **request**h]hstrong)}(hjTh]hrequest}(hjXhhhNhNubah}(h]h ]h"]h$]h&]uh1jVhjRubah}(h]h ]h"]h$]h&]uh1jPhhhK%hjLubh definition)}(hhh]j)}(hhh]j)}(hhh](j)}(h attributesh]h attributes}(hjvhhhNhNubah}(h]h ]h"]h$]h&]uh1jhjshhhKubj)}(h.[``gracetime``, ``tcp-port``, ``udp-port``] h]j )}(h+[``gracetime``, ``tcp-port``, ``udp-port``]h](h[}(hjhhhNhNubh)}(h ``gracetime``h]h gracetime}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1hhjubh, }(hjhhhNhNubh)}(h ``tcp-port``h]htcp-port}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1hhjubh, }hjsbh)}(h ``udp-port``h]hudp-port}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1hhjubh]}(hjhhhNhNubeh}(h]h ]h"]h$]h&]uh1j hhhK#hjubah}(h]h ]h"]h$]h&]uh1jhjsubeh}(h]h ]h"]h$]h&]uh1jhhhK#hjpubah}(h]h ]h"]h$]h&]uh1jhjmubah}(h]h ]h"]h$]h&]uh1jkhjLubeh}(h]h ]h"]h$]h&]uh1jJhhhK%hjGubah}(h]h ]h"]h$]h&]uh1jEhjAubah}(h]h ]h"]h$]h&]uh1jhj0ubeh}(h]h ]h"]h$]h&]uh1jhhhK!hjhhubeh}(h]h ]h"]h$]h&]uh1jhjxhhhhhKubjl)}(h.. _lockd-operation-server-get:h]h}(h]h ]h"]h$]h&]hlockd-operation-server-getuh1jkhK'hjxhhhhubeh}(h](jjweh ]h"]( server-setlockd-operation-server-seteh$]h&]uh1hhjZhhhhhKexpect_referenced_by_name}jjmsexpect_referenced_by_id}jwjmsubh)}(hhh](h)}(h server-geth]h server-get}(hjhhhNhNubah}(h]h ]h"]h$]h&]hjuh1hhjhhhhhK*ubj )}(hget the lockd server parametersh]hget the lockd server parameters}(hj*hhhNhNubah}(h]h ]h"]h$]h&]uh1j hhhK+hjhhubj)}(hhh](j)}(hhh](j)}(h attribute-seth]h attribute-set}(hj>hhhNhNubah}(h]h ]h"]h$]h&]uh1jhj;hhhKubj)}(h!:ref:`lockd-attribute-set-server`h]j )}(hjNh]h)}(hjNh]j)}(hjNh]hlockd-attribute-set-server}(hjVhhhNhNubah}(h]h ](jstdstd-refeh"]h$]h&]uh1jhjSubah}(h]h ]h"]h$]h&]refdocj refdomainj`reftyperef refexplicitrefwarnjlockd-attribute-set-serveruh1hhhhK-hjPubah}(h]h ]h"]h$]h&]uh1j hhhK-hjLubah}(h]h ]h"]h$]h&]uh1jhj;ubeh}(h]h ]h"]h$]h&]uh1jhhhK-hj8hhubj)}(hhh](j)}(hdoh]hdo}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1jhjhhhKubj)}(hJ**reply** :attributes: [``gracetime``, ``tcp-port``, ``udp-port``] h]jF)}(hhh]jK)}(hF**reply** :attributes: [``gracetime``, ``tcp-port``, ``udp-port``] h](jQ)}(h **reply**h]jW)}(hjh]hreply}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1jVhjubah}(h]h ]h"]h$]h&]uh1jPhhhK3hjubjl)}(hhh]j)}(hhh]j)}(hhh](j)}(h attributesh]h attributes}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1jhjhhhKubj)}(h/[``gracetime``, ``tcp-port``, ``udp-port``] h]j )}(h+[``gracetime``, ``tcp-port``, ``udp-port``]h](h[}(hjhhhNhNubh)}(h ``gracetime``h]h gracetime}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1hhjubh, }(hjhhhNhNubh)}(h ``tcp-port``h]htcp-port}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1hhjubh, }hjsbh)}(h ``udp-port``h]hudp-port}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1hhjubh]}(hjhhhNhNubeh}(h]h ]h"]h$]h&]uh1j hhhK0hjubah}(h]h ]h"]h$]h&]uh1jhjubeh}(h]h ]h"]h$]h&]uh1jhhhK0hjubah}(h]h ]h"]h$]h&]uh1jhjubah}(h]h ]h"]h$]h&]uh1jkhjubeh}(h]h ]h"]h$]h&]uh1jJhhhK3hjubah}(h]h ]h"]h$]h&]uh1jEhjubah}(h]h ]h"]h$]h&]uh1jhjubeh}(h]h ]h"]h$]h&]uh1jhhhK.hj8hhubeh}(h]h ]h"]h$]h&]uh1jhjhhhhhK-ubeh}(h](jj eh ]h"]( server-getlockd-operation-server-geteh$]h&]uh1hhjZhhhhhK*j}jQjsj}j jsubeh}(h]jrah ]h"] operationsah$]h&]uh1hhhhhhhhKubh)}(hhh](h)}(hAttribute setsh]hAttribute sets}(hj`hhhNhNubah}(h]h ]h"]h$]h&]hjuh1hhj]hhhhhK7ubjl)}(h.. _lockd-attribute-set-server:h]h}(h]h ]h"]h$]h&]hlockd-attribute-set-serveruh1jkhK:hj]hhhhubh)}(hhh](h)}(hserverh]hserver}(hj|hhhNhNubah}(h]h ]h"]h$]h&]hjuh1hhjyhhhhhK=ubh)}(hhh]h)}(hgracetime (``u32``)h](h gracetime (}(hjhhhNhNubh)}(h``u32``h]hu32}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1hhjubh)}(hjhhhNhNubeh}(h]h ]h"]h$]h&]uh1hhjhhhhhK?ubah}(h] gracetime-u32ah ]h"]gracetime (u32)ah$]h&]uh1hhjyhhhhhK?ubh)}(hhh]h)}(htcp-port (``u16``)h](h tcp-port (}(hjhhhNhNubh)}(h``u16``h]hu16}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1hhjubh)}(hjhhhNhNubeh}(h]h ]h"]h$]h&]uh1hhjhhhhhKCubah}(h] tcp-port-u16ah ]h"]tcp-port (u16)ah$]h&]uh1hhjyhhhhhKCubh)}(hhh]h)}(hudp-port (``u16``)h](h udp-port (}(hjhhhNhNubh)}(h``u16``h]hu16}(hjhhhNhNubah}(h]h ]h"]h$]h&]uh1hhjubh)}(hjhhhNhNubeh}(h]h ]h"]h$]h&]uh1hhjhhhhhKGubah}(h] udp-port-u16ah ]h"]udp-port (u16)ah$]h&]uh1hhjyhhhhhKGubeh}(h](jjxeh ]h"](serverlockd-attribute-set-servereh$]h&]uh1hhj]hhhhhK=j}jjnsj}jxjnsubeh}(h]jah ]h"]attribute setsah$]h&]uh1hhhhhhhhK7ubeh}(h]j1ah ]h"]"family lockd netlink specificationah$]h&]uh1hhhhhhhhKubeh}(h]h ]h"]h$]h&]sourcehuh1hcurrent_sourceN current_lineNsettingsdocutils.frontendValues)}(hN generatorN datestampN source_linkN source_urlN toc_backlinksentryfootnote_backlinksK sectnum_xformKstrip_commentsNstrip_elements_with_classesN strip_classesN report_levelK halt_levelKexit_status_levelKdebugNwarning_streamN tracebackinput_encoding utf-8-siginput_encoding_error_handlerstrictoutput_encodingutf-8output_encoding_error_handlerjFerror_encodingutf-8error_encoding_error_handlerbackslashreplace language_codeenrecord_dependenciesNconfigN id_prefixhauto_id_prefixid dump_settingsNdump_internalsNdump_transformsNdump_pseudo_xmlNexpose_internalsNstrict_visitorN_disable_configN_sourceh _destinationN _config_files]7/var/lib/git/docbuild/linux/Documentation/docutils.confafile_insertion_enabled raw_enabledKline_length_limitM'pep_referencesN pep_base_urlhttps://peps.python.org/pep_file_url_templatepep-%04drfc_referencesN rfc_base_url&https://datatracker.ietf.org/doc/html/ tab_widthKtrim_footnote_reference_spacesyntax_highlightlong smart_quotessmartquotes_locales]character_level_inline_markupdoctitle_xform docinfo_xformKsectsubtitle_xform image_loadinglinkembed_stylesheetcloak_email_addressessection_self_linkenvNubreporterNindirect_targets]substitution_defs}substitution_names}refnames}refids}(jw]jmaj ]jajx]jnaunameids}(j j1j1j-jWjPjZjrjjwjjjQj jPjjjjjxjjjjjjjju nametypes}(j j1jWjZjjjQjPjjjjjjuh}(j1hj-hjPj4jrjZjwjxjjxj jjjjj]jxjyjjyjjjjjjhjjJjAjljcjjjjjjjju footnote_refs} citation_refs} autofootnotes]autofootnote_refs]symbol_footnotes]symbol_footnote_refs] footnotes] citations]autofootnote_startKsymbol_footnote_startK id_counter collectionsCounter}jTKsRparse_messages]transform_messages](hsystem_message)}(hhh]j )}(hhh]h@Hyperlink target "lockd-operation-server-set" is not referenced.}hjsbah}(h]h ]h"]h$]h&]uh1j hjubah}(h]h ]h"]h$]h&]levelKtypeINFOsourcehlineKuh1jubj)}(hhh]j )}(hhh]h@Hyperlink target "lockd-operation-server-get" is not referenced.}hjsbah}(h]h ]h"]h$]h&]uh1j hjubah}(h]h ]h"]h$]h&]levelKtypejsourcehlineK'uh1jubj)}(hhh]j )}(hhh]h@Hyperlink target "lockd-attribute-set-server" is not referenced.}hjsbah}(h]h ]h"]h$]h&]uh1j hjubah}(h]h ]h"]h$]h&]levelKtypejsourcehlineK:uh1jube transformerN include_log] decorationNhhub.